Solving Queensland's Trilemma

The Council Of Australian Governments (COAG) have accepted 49 of the 50 recommendations made in the final report of the Finkel Review into Australia’s National Energy Market (NEM), including the need for battery storage of electrical energy, to ensure integrity of the grid network.

In the weeks that followed publication of these recommendations, federal minister for energy and environment Hon Josh Frydenberg MP frequently referred to key energy security challenges as a “trilemma” where policymakers must have regard to ensuring: energy security; downward pressure on electricity prices; and Paris Accord carbon dioxide emissions targets.

One would be excused for assuming these are competing factors...
